The External Advisory Council [EAC] is a group of industry representatives and corporate leaders who meet every semester on campus to advise and support the department in best preparing chemical engineering students to enter a competitive workforce.

Key Objectives

  • Update faculty about technical, business and professional needs of industry and government
  • Improve research by presenting current and future industry trends
  • Advise the department of the latest professional skills expected of graduates
  • Listen to direct feedback from students about curriculum and university operating procedures to best inform and guide department leaders
  • Assist recruitment of outstanding undergraduate and graduate students
  • Contribute networking, training and employment opportunities for students and recent graduates
  • Help obtain necessary resources, both financial and intellectual, to meet department needs
  • Provide corporate checks and balances for the department’s management of operations
